44 R E S O L U T I O N
55 WHEREAS, Family and friends are mourning the loss of Robert
66 Edgar Shotwell of Georgetown, who passed away on May 6, 2009, at the
77 age of 77; and
88 WHEREAS, "Bob Edd" Shotwell was born to Cullen Shotwell and
99 Mary Louise Carter Shotwell in the town of Eddy, and he went on to
1010 graduate from La Vega High School in Bellmead; he later earned a
1111 bachelor's degree from Baylor University, and he attended
1212 Southwestern Baptist Theological Seminary; and
1313 WHEREAS, Through the years, Mr. Shotwell served as a minister
1414 of education at churches in McGregor, Waco, Dallas, and Abilene,
1515 and he further distinguished himself in that capacity for 26 years
1616 at Hyde Park Baptist Church in Austin; he contributed to the growth
1717 of all of the churches he so ably served, and he truly enjoyed
1818 mentoring ministers and teaching the Shotwell Sunday School Class;
1919 moreover, he was a valued member of the First Baptist Church of
2020 Georgetown; and
2121 WHEREAS, Devoted to his family and to the service of others,
2222 Mr. Shotwell enhanced the lives of many with his faith, kindness,
2323 and generosity, and he will long be remembered by those who were
2424 fortunate enough to know him; now, therefore, be it
2525 R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 81st Texas
2626 Legislature hereby pay tribute to the life of Robert Edgar Shotwell
2727 and extend sincere sympathy to the members of his family: to his
2828 wife, Lane Shotwell; to his children, Laurie Kriegel and her
2929 husband, Kirk, Carter Shotwell and his wife, Michelle, and Robbie
3030 Walters and her husband, Wes; to his grandchildren, Kari Kriegel,
3131 Kyle Kriegel and his wife, Jenni, Lindsey Walls and her husband,
3232 David, Jared Shotwell, and Robert, Rachel, and Russell Walters; and
3333 to his other relatives and many friends; and, be it further
3434 R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be
3535 prepared for his family and that when the Texas House of
3636 Representatives adjourns this day, it do so in memory of Robert
3737 Shotwell.
